#1c1f39 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1c1f39 is composed of 11% red, 12.2% green and 22.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.9% cyan, 45.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 77.6% black. It has a hue angle of 233.8 degrees, a saturation of 34.1% and a lightness of 16.7%. #1c1f39 color hex could be obtained by blending #383e72 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#1c1f39 color description : Very dark desaturated blue.
#1c1f39 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1c1f39 has RGB values of R:28, G:31, B:57 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0.46, Y:0, K:0.78. Its decimal value is 1843001.

Shades and Tints of #1c1f39
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020204 is the darkest color, while #f6f7f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#1c1f39
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#29292c is the less saturated color, while #020a53 is the most saturated one.
